UK launches independent commission to tackle rising heat risks.
Commission to provide recommendations for national and local authorities to mitigate risks to lives and economic activities.
Interim report in summer 2026, final report in June 2027, focusing on practical measures for housing, working conditions, and daily life.
UK forms commission for extreme heat risks
The United Kingdom has established an independent commission to address the escalating risks associated with extreme heat. Chaired by Emma Howard Boyd and based at the Grantham Research Institute on Climate Change and the Environment at the London School of Economics, the commission will operate independently of the UK Government.
